Gov AbdulRazaq Bids Farewell to Kwara Christian Pilgrims at Airport
Kwara State Governor,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q, accompanied the state's Christian pilgrims to Murtala Muhammed International Airport on Friday night to bid them farewell.
This gesture has become a regular practice for the governor, who not only pays courtesy visits to the pilgrims but also sees them off at the airport as a demonstration of his solidarity with them.
During the visit, Governor AbdulRazaq engaged in warm conversations with the pilgrims, who expressed their admiration for his humility and significant achievements across various sectors in Kwara State. He encouraged the pilgrims to serve as exemplary ambassadors and representatives of both the state and the nation during their journey.
The National Christian Pilgrims Commission (NCPC) acknowledged the governor's consistent support for the pilgrimage programme, praising his commitment to fostering religious harmony and development in the state.
The Governor's visit, as always, drew applauses from the pilgrims, who, in turn, appreciated him and prayed for God's guidance and mercies for him to continue to succeed in office.
Executive Secretary, Nigeria Christian Pilgrim Commission, NCPC, Bishop (Prof) Stephen Adegbite, for his part, said the Governor has been supportive towards the success of all the programme and activities of Christians not just in Kwara state but the nation at large.
Also speaking, Chairman of the Kwara State Christian Pilgrims' Welfare Board Prof. Timothy Opoola while appreciating the governor for his benevolence and support towards achieving a hitch-free exercise advised this year's intending pilgrims from the state to abide by the rules and regulations of the host countries and that of the pilgrimage activities.
The intending pilgrims from the state who will be visiting Israel and Jordan departed to Jordan at about 10:45pm on Friday.
